Why is Ocado Finding It Hard to Impress the Stock Market?

2nd February 2016
What's not to like? Ocado achieved its second-ever annual profit in 2015; it passed a milestone of £1bn in annual sales; it handled over 195,000 orders every week. So what did the Stock Market make of these results? Ocado's share price fell by 6% today.
